What is Switch Energy and why does it matter
Switch energy is the ability to fluidly move between top and bottom roles during a BDSM interaction. A Switch is not just someone who can be dominant in one moment and submissive in the next. It is a mindset a way of reading a scene and a skill set that makes negotiation smoother and scenes more dynamic. For beginners who are new to kink the concept can feel confusing at first. Here is a simple way to frame it.
- Top energy The person who directs the action sets pace gives commands and shapes how the encounter unfolds. Top energy is about intent control and creating a safe boundary within the scene.
- Bottom energy The person who submits yields and follows the lead of the top. Bottom energy emphasizes surrender trust and responsiveness to cues from the top.
- Switch energy The ability to shift between these modes within a single session or across multiple sessions. Switch energy requires strong communication situational awareness and consent agreements that accommodate transitions.
Understanding switch energy can dramatically improve how you play with others. It allows for deeper trust it keeps scenes fresh and it helps partners grow together rather than drift apart. The core idea is safety first and conversation before climax. If you cultivate a habit of talking through what you want what you fear and what you are curious about you will find the process rewarding and fun rather than nerve rattling.
Top energy versus bottom energy how the dynamic actually plays out
Being a switch means you can read a room and decide what is needed in the moment. It is not about flipping a switch to boss someone around or disappearing behind a wall of submission. It is about reading intention and responding with clarity. Consider a scene at a dungeon party where a couple has agreed to switch energy mid scene. The top might start by issuing commands and guiding breath control while the bottom stays present focusing on body language and safe word monitoring. Halfway through the scene the bottom might request a shift in tone perhaps moving into a more collaborative exploration or requesting a boundary check. The top recognizes the shift and adjusts while keeping safety front and center. This is switch energy in action and it often leads to more memorable experiences and stronger consent alignment.
Two important elements shape how smoothly this works in practice. First is pre scene negotiation to set boundaries and indicators for a role shift. Second is post scene aftercare to help both partners process what just happened and reset for future play. When you approach switch energy with openness you give yourself permission to be bold and flexible at the same time which is a rare and valuable combination in any intimate context.

Consent rules and negotiation for switches
Consent is the backbone of any BDSM encounter and switch energy adds a layer of complexity because roles are changing. Here is a practical negotiation framework you can use with partners or in a group play scenario.
Define roles clearly
Before you begin discuss who will lead the scene at various moments and how you will recognize a shift. Use explicit language and avoid vague phrases. For example say I will start as the top and I may switch to bottom if we reach a point of mutual interest. Then outline how you will communicate that switch such as a pre agreed cue a word or a specific gesture.
Agree on signals and safeties
Switching can require subtle cues. Agree on safe words and a nonverbal signal for pause or stop. Decide how you will indicate a desire to switch without breaking immersion. You can also set a time check to review comfort levels mid scene. Always have a clear plan to stop immediately if either person feels unsafe or uncomfortable.
Plan for aftercare
Aftercare is essential for all BDSM play but it becomes even more important when energy flows swing between top and bottom. Aftercare can be a quiet cuddle talk or a debrief over water and snacks. The goal is to ground both partners with care empathy and reassurance. You want to leave the experience feeling connected not adrift.
Document contracts in simple form
Consider creating a quick written agreement for longer ongoing play. You do not need a formal contract but a short note listing safe words accepted activities boundaries and the expected switch cues. This becomes a reference you can revisit before future sessions.
House rules and etiquette for Switch energy play
Switch energy relies on a respectful culture where communication is steady and mistakes are treated as learning moments not reasons to exit the scene. Here are practical guidelines you can adopt or adapt.
Respect agreements at all times
Always honor the previously set limits. If someone says no to a particular act or a specific body part you must accept that decision without fitting a logical explanation into the boundary. Respect breeds trust and trust keeps you in the game longer.
Keep a calm tone during negotiations
When discussing switches keep your voice even even if the topic triggers excitement. A nervous fast talking approach can derail negotiations. Speak clearly and pause to listen for the other person s reactions. Silence can be a powerful tool when you are negotiating complex energy shifts.
Be vigilant about consent changes
Consent is not a one time thing you must continuously check in particularly when you are in motion between roles. If someone hesitates for a moment or seems uncomfortable check in with a simple Are you still good with this Do you want to slow down or stop. Re inviting your partner to reassess keeps the scene safe and enjoyable for both of you.
Protect privacy and boundaries
Switch energy play often involves heightened vulnerability. Do not reveal private information about your partner or share intimate details beyond what has been agreed. Be mindful of where you play and whom you play with especially in public or semi public spaces.
Gear and props that support switch energy
Having the right tools available can make a big difference when you switch between top and bottom energy. You do not need a full dungeon to explore this dynamic but a few trusted items help you set the tone and maintain safety.
Restraints with flexibility
Light bondage like soft cuffs or wrist ties provide structure for top control while still allowing quick release for a fast switch. Choose soft materials for beginners to minimize chafing and maximize comfort during dynamic movement. Always monitor circulation and adjust as needed.
Impact toys with clear feedback
Impact play such as paddles and floggers provide clear sensory cues and can help define role changes. Choose options with comfortable handles and a predictable response. You want to avoid gear that is too heavy or creates unpredictable rebounds which can compromise control during a switch.
Safe words and signaling devices
In a fast flow scene clear and known signals are essential. Consider having a small bell key ring or something tactile as a reminder that you are shifting energy. The key is to make signals intuitive and easy to execute without breaking momentum.

Common mistakes when exploring Switch energy and how to avoid them
Even experienced players stumble when experimenting with switch energy. Here are missteps to avoid and how to correct them fast.
- Forgetting consent mid scene Fix by stopping immediately and rechecking boundaries before continuing.
- Overloading your partner with too many signals Fix by simplifying cues and creating a single clear switch moment to avoid confusion.
- Ignoring aftercare Fix by scheduling a short debrief and a snack or drink after the session to reconnect and ground.
- Not documenting agreements Fix by recording a quick written plan for future sessions so there is no guesswork later.
- Failing to check in after a shift Fix by sending a quick message within twenty four hours to discuss what worked and what to adjust for next time.

Glossary of terms and quick explanations you should know
- Switch A person who can alternate between top and bottom roles in a scene.
- Top The partner who leads the action and directs the scene at that moment.
- Bottom The partner who yields and follows the top s direction in that moment.
- Dom Short for dominant a role that emphasizes control within a scene.
- Sub Short for submissive a role that emphasizes surrender within a scene.
- Consent Informed voluntary agreement to participate and to engage in specific activities within a scene.
- Aftercare The care and reassurance provided after a scene to help participants ground and recover.
- Safe word A pre agreed word that stops the scene immediately when spoken or signaled.

FAQ
What does Switch energy mean in BDSM
Switch energy refers to the ability to alternate between dominating and submitting within a scene or across scenes. It requires clear communication strong boundaries and a flexible mindset.
Can a Switch be both Top and Bottom in the same scene
Yes a well defined Switch can lead the action in one phase and follow in another while maintaining safety and mutual consent. The key is to agree on cues and boundaries ahead of time.
How do I start negotiating Switch energy with a new partner
Begin with a casual conversation about what each person enjoys what their limits are and what a switch might look like for them. Establish a safe word and a plan to check in during and after the scene.
What safety practices are essential for switch scenes
Use clear safe words maintain open lines of communication and implement aftercare. Start with short sessions to build trust and gradually expand as comfort grows.
What is aftercare and why is it important for switches
Aftercare is the supportive maintenance you provide after a scene. It helps participants process emotions reaffirm trust and recover physically and emotionally from the experience.
How can I politely ask for a switch in a message
Keep the request concise respectful and specific. For example I would like to explore a switch dynamic in a five minute scene would you be comfortable with starting as top and switching to bottom later Share any boundaries and safe words up front.
Are there risks unique to switch dynamics
Switch dynamics introduce more variables to negotiate including timing role order and how you respond to changes. A strong focus on consent clear communication and ongoing checking in will mitigate most risks and keep play safe and enjoyable.
What are good first steps for a beginner curious about Switch energy
Start with a light conversation about your interest and a short controlled scene where you switch roles once. Use a simple safe word and a plan to pause and review feelings after the session. Build gradually from there.
